On this day in 1941, Malcolm John Rebennack Jr., aka Dr. John, was born. Thank you for keeping The Good Doctor's memory, and his music, in your heart. #DrJohn #NewOrleans #Birthday

The 1988 New York show captures the essence of the New Orlean artist & features an excellent backup band. High points are “Mama Roux,” from debut LP; “Georgia on My Mind”; and the self-penned, nearly 17-minute “Mardi Gras Day" - The Aquarian on Dr. John Live At The Village Gate

OTD, November 25, 1976, Dr. John performed at @TheBandOfficial's 's farewell concert, The Last Waltz, where he played "Such a Night" - as the documentary says, this film should be played loud!
